Lindsey and Tyler’s wedding at SteelStacks in Bethlehem, Pa was a beautiful celebration wrapped in the warmth of perfect fall weather. The day began with meaningful moments, starting with Lindsey’s emotional first look with her father in the hotel suite after she finished getting ready. It was a quiet, tender moment before the festivities began. Soon after, we headed across the Fahy Bridge where Lindsey met Tyler for their own first look in the charming courtyard beside the historic Moravian Bookstore in downtown Bethlehem—a private, intimate pause before the excitement of the ceremony.
Their outdoor ceremony took place in front of the iconic Bethlehem Steel Blast Furnaces, whose towering, industrial backdrop added a dramatic and unforgettable atmosphere to their vows. It was a striking look that blended history with romance. As the sun set over the SteelStacks, guests moved into the Musikfest Café reception hall, where the evening continued with heartfelt toasts, joyful dancing, and warm celebration. It was a day filled with love, history, and the unique charm of Bethlehem—perfectly suited for Lindsey and Tyler’s unforgettable beginning.
